No, there is no direct train from Hertfordshire to Abergavenny. However, there are services departing from Welwyn Garden City and arriving at Abergavenny via King's Cross St. Pancras station, London Paddington and Newport (S Wales). The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 42m.
The distance between Hertfordshire and Abergavenny is 176 miles. The road distance is 140.7 miles.
